From 71073c28fcea17047536231d08c85c3aa53611ca Mon Sep 17 00:00:00 2001
From: hch <305670599@qq.com>
Date: 星期五, 14 六月 2024 17:35:10 +0800
Subject: [PATCH] 0312 华为打包增加json

---
 Assets/Editor/Tool/ClientPackage.cs |   14 ++++++++++++++
 1 files changed, 14 insertions(+), 0 deletions(-)

diff --git a/Assets/Editor/Tool/ClientPackage.cs b/Assets/Editor/Tool/ClientPackage.cs
index 6d95261..cbd8891 100644
--- a/Assets/Editor/Tool/ClientPackage.cs
+++ b/Assets/Editor/Tool/ClientPackage.cs
@@ -57,6 +57,8 @@
     static string File_mainTemplate = Application.dataPath + "/Plugins/Android/mainTemplate.gradle";
     static string File_deps = Application.dataPath + "/Plugins/Android/deps.gradle";
 
+    static string File_huawei_services = Application.dataPath + "/Plugins/Android/agconnect-services.json";
+
     /// <summary>
     /// 鎵撳寘
     /// </summary>
@@ -478,6 +480,10 @@
             File.Delete(File_mainTemplate);
         if (File.Exists(File_deps))
             File.Delete(File_deps);
+        if (File.Exists(File_huawei_services))
+            File.Delete(File_huawei_services);
+
+
         var variant = _development ? "debug" : "release";
 
         string channelSdkPath;
@@ -500,6 +506,14 @@
         File.Copy(copySdkFile, File_launcherTemplate);
         copySdkFile = StringUtility.Contact(_sdkPath, "/Channel/Android/", versionConfig.sdkFileName, "/mainTemplate.gradle");
         File.Copy(copySdkFile, File_mainTemplate);
+
+
+        if (versionConfig.sdkFileName == "hyyngame_huawei")
+        {
+            copySdkFile = StringUtility.Contact(_sdkPath, "/Channel/Android/", versionConfig.sdkFileName, "/agconnect-services.json");
+            File.Copy(copySdkFile, File_huawei_services);
+        }
+
         DebugEx.LogFormat("Android 娓呭崟绛夋枃浠舵嫹璐濇垚鍔�");
 
 

--
Gitblit v1.8.0